The greatest happiness you can have is knowing that you do not necessarily require happiness.
- William Saroyan
Better to start up a thousand wrong roads than to spend your life going nowhere because you know the way.
- Robert Brault
Democracy does not guarantee equality of conditions - it only guarantees equality of opportunity.
- Irving Kristol
Success consists of going from failure to failure without loss of enthusiasm.
- Winston S. Churchill
A mountain is composed of tiny grains of earth. The ocean is made up of tiny drops of water. Even so, life is but an endless series of little details, actions, speeches and thoughts. And the consequences, whether good or bad of even the least of them, are far-reaching.
- Swami Sivananda
There are two sides to every issue: one side is right and the other is wrong, but the middle is always evil.
- Ayn Rand
